W25Q32 存储器扇区数量解析:深入了解其分区结构
W25Q32 是一款流行的串行闪存芯片,广泛应用于嵌入式系统中。了解其扇区数量对于优化存储空间和设计相关应用至关重要。以下是关于W25Q32存储器扇区数量的常见问题解答。
常见问题解答
问题1:W25Q32存储器有多少个扇区?
W25Q32存储器通常包含8192个扇区。每个扇区的大小为4KB,这意味着整个存储器的容量为32MB。这种分区设计使得数据擦除和写入操作更加高效,同时也便于管理存储空间。
问题2:W25Q32的扇区如何分配使用?
W25Q32的扇区是连续分配的,用户可以在不破坏扇区边界的前提下,根据实际需求对扇区进行读写操作。扇区之间的界限是由制造商预先设定的,用户在编程时需要遵循这些边界。W25Q32支持扇区的擦除操作,这意味着用户可以在不破坏扇区内容的情况下,对整个扇区进行清除。
问题3:W25Q32的扇区能否扩展或缩减?
W25Q32的扇区大小是固定的,不能进行扩展或缩减。一旦芯片设计完成,扇区的大小就不可更改。不过,用户可以通过合理规划存储策略来优化存储空间的使用,例如,将频繁修改的数据存储在独立的扇区中,以减少不必要的擦除操作。
问题4:W25Q32的扇区擦除和写入操作有何区别?
扇区擦除操作会将整个扇区内的数据清除,而写入操作则是将数据写入扇区内的指定位置。擦除操作通常比写入操作耗时长,因为它涉及到对整个扇区的清除。在W25Q32中,扇区擦除是通过特定的指令完成的,而写入操作则可以在不擦除扇区的情况下进行,只要目标地址位于扇区内即可。
问题5:W25Q32的扇区是否支持快速擦除和写入?
W25Q32支持快速擦除和写入操作。快速擦除是指通过特定的指令,在短时间内清除整个扇区的数据,而快速写入则是指在不擦除扇区的情况下,快速地将数据写入指定位置。这两种操作对于提高数据传输效率非常有帮助,尤其是在需要频繁读写数据的应用场景中。